You may qualify for bankruptcy in San Bernardino if:
You are unable to pay debts as they come due.
You have unsecured debts like credit cards or medical bills, or are behind on secured debts.
You pass the Means Test for Chapter 7 or have income to fund a Chapter 13 plan.
You complete a court-approved credit counseling course before filing.
You have not recently filed bankruptcy within restricted timeframes.
You reside in California and are over 18 years old.

Filing for bankruptcy can discharge many unsecured debts and halt creditor actions, giving you a clean slate.
Bankruptcy impacts your credit initially, but many clients begin rebuilding credit shortly after discharge, often improving their scores over time.
Most Chapter 7 cases finish in 4–6 months, while Chapter 13 involves a repayment plan over three to five years.
